When Can Babies Have Tap Water Australia
When Can Babies Have Tap Water Australia. While their stomach is still growing, too much water can overwhelm their immature kidneys, and lead to water intoxication. You should not use tap water to wash your bottles or other baby equipment.

Breastmilk or formula should still be their main drink up to 12 months of age. If your baby is around 6 months old, you can offer small amounts of cooled boiled tap water but you should not replace their breastmilk or formula feeds. It is not intended to replace breastmilk or.
